The making of the Global Pharma Event Superpower: CPHI’s Story

Overview

When CPHI first approached De Facto in 2012, the event faced strong global competition and had limited personality and coverage. We recognised that CPHI needed to evolve its communications approach and offer insight-led content that would add value to the industry — and attract new audiences.

Our approach worked fast: in our very first year, our reports and content made CPHI the most covered brand in global pharma media. What’s even more impressive? We’ve kept it there for over a decade.


How did we do that?

We repositioned CPHI within the media from being just an event to becoming the ‘heart of pharma.’

  • Built a global pharma panel of experts to identify and analyse emerging trends
  • Launched a massively successful Annual Report — now 100+ pages with 200+ stories each year
  • Created regional trend reports and global pharma industry rankings to keep the conversation going all year
  • Evolved our strategies and creatives to move with digital delivery and new forms of insights — always keeping what works but with fresh ideas

Why did we do all this? Because we recognised CPHI should be seen as we see it: a collective hub of untapped industry knowledge that, when harnessed, could shine a light on what’s shaping the pharma trends of tomorrow. Our campaign ensured the industry recognised CPHI not just for mere transactional events, but for the spirit of the industry and the innovation, insights, and partnerships it drives by bringing so many executives together.

Such was the success of this strategy that the CPHI Annual Report is now used as a global barometer of pharma health, with the likes of Reuters and Bloomberg covering the event for insights.
